Index of /web-news/2020/09/NTVM0260249/image
Name
Last modified
Size
Description
Parent Directory
-
spot-news.1.749296.jpg
2020-09-10 23:56
62K
spot-news.1.749296.webp
2025-04-10 16:15
35K
thumb-sm/
2020-09-10 23:56
-
thumb/
2020-09-10 23:56
-